About

Ganga Periyasamy is a scholar working on Materials Chemistry, Organic Chemistry and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Ganga Periyasamy has authored 72 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Materials Chemistry, 17 papers in Organic Chemistry and 15 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Ganga Periyasamy’s work include Nanocluster Synthesis and Applications (11 papers), Advanced Nanomaterials in Catalysis (7 papers) and Gold and Silver Nanoparticles Synthesis and Applications (7 papers). Ganga Periyasamy is often cited by papers focused on Nanocluster Synthesis and Applications (11 papers), Advanced Nanomaterials in Catalysis (7 papers) and Gold and Silver Nanoparticles Synthesis and Applications (7 papers). Ganga Periyasamy collaborates with scholars based in India, United States and Belgium. Ganga Periyasamy's co-authors include Swapan K. Pati, Dibyajyoti Ghosh, F. Remacle, Ian H. Hillier, Sundaram Balasubramanian, Neil A. Burton, Swastika Banerjee, Jean‐Paul Collin, R. D. Levine and Jean‐Pierre Sauvage and has published in prestigious journals such as The Journal of Chemical Physics, Nano Letters and The Journal of Physical Chemistry B.
